Plans, conducts, analyzes, and shares applied security research that advances how AI is built and used securely across Cisco, spanning AI-assisted development, AI features in products, and AI in internal operations. Combines AI/ML security research with hands-on engineering to threat-model AI systems, build guardrails and automated checks, and validate that AI-developed and AI-assisted software is at least as secure as traditionally developed software. Serves as a security partner to engineering and product teams, and shares results that influence how teams ship AI safely and quickly. The role enables teams to adopt AI securely rather than acting as a gatekeeper.

What You'll Do:

- Executes straightforward, short-term AI security initiatives with guidance (e.g., one- to three-month deliverables such as a new guardrail, a GitHub Action security check, or an evaluation harness).

- Influences a single feature or product team, helping them reach a secure outcome faster with AI, not despite it.

- Applies a working understanding of AI/ML security concepts and frameworks (OWASP LLM Top 10, OWASP Agentic Top 10, MITRE ATLAS, NIST AI RMF) and develops judgment on ethical and responsible-AI considerations.

- Supports AI-specific threat models for AI-native features (RAG, tool use, agentic workflows, MCP (Model Context Protocol) integrations), including risks such as prompt injection (direct and indirect), jailbreaks, data poisoning, model extraction, excessive agency, and supply-chain risk.

- Runs defined adversarial tests and evaluations using Cisco AI Defense (Cisco's AI security solution) alongside open-source tooling such as NVIDIA's Garak; documents findings, success rates, and remediation guidance.

- Builds or contributes to security tooling and guardrails (input/output filtering, automated checks, and release gates), delivered in CI/CD pipelines and agentic workflows under direction.

- Integrates AI security into existing Secure Development Lifecycle practices: threat modeling, SAST/DAST/SCA, dependency and supply-chain, secrets, and licensing.

- Supports data protection requirements for AI systems, including data classification, minimization, residency, and sensitive data handling.

- Supports human review, approval, and accountability controls for AI-assisted development and agentic workflows.

- Contributes to AI security standards, patterns, and security requirements, treating reference architectures as living documents that absorb emerging threats and engineering feedback.

- Develops and tests hypotheses about AI attack surfaces and control effectiveness; uses measurable evidence rather than manual assertions.

- Shares findings and demos with the team and partner groups with guidance; interacts with peers to understand cross-functional security needs.

- Contributes to reusable patterns, training material, office hours, and security champion enablement for engineering teams.

- Contributes to literature reviews, threat research write-ups, and presentations shared within the company; participates in internal and external AI security talks and discussions.

- Develops familiarity with the fast-moving AI/LLM platform, agent-framework, and attacker-technique landscape through hands-on experimentation.

Minimum Qualifications:

- Bachelor's + 2 years of related experience, or Master's + 0 years of related experience.

- Foundation in security engineering (application/product security, secure SDLC, threat modeling) and/or AI/ML engineering, with demonstrated adversarial thinking.

- Proficiency in Python.

Preferred Qualifications:

Varies based on team and business needs; in addition to Minimum Qualifications.

- Hands-on exposure to LLM security: prompt injection defense, guardrails, insecure output handling, RAG and agentic-system risks.

- Familiarity with AI red-teaming/eval tooling, including Cisco AI Defense and an open-source framework such as NVIDIA's Garak.

- Experience with CI/CD, MCP (Model Context Protocol), agent-to-agent integration patterns, and AI development tools (Cursor, Claude Code, Copilot).

- Knowledge of OWASP LLM/Agentic Top 10, MITRE ATLAS, NIST AI RMF, ISO/IEC 42001, or the EU AI Act.

- A portfolio of applied work (security tooling contributions, CTF participation, or published threat research) is valued over certifications.
